openSUSE Leap 42.3: Important Security Update for Spice CVE-2019-3813

An update that fixes one vulnerability is now available.

Description

This update for spice fixes the following issues:

Security issue fixed:

- CVE-2019-3813: Fixed a out-of-bounds read in the memslot_get_virt

function that could lead to denial-of-service or code-execution

(bsc#1122706).

This update was imported from the SUSE:SLE-12-SP3:Update update project.

Patch

Patch Instructions:

To install this openSUSE Security Update use the SUSE recommended installation methods

like YaST online_update or "zypper patch".

Alternatively you can run the command listed for your product:

- openSUSE Leap 42.3:

zypper in -t patch openSUSE-2019-176=1

Package List

- openSUSE Leap 42.3 (x86_64):

libspice-server-devel-0.12.8-13.1

libspice-server1-0.12.8-13.1

libspice-server1-debuginfo-0.12.8-13.1

spice-debugsource-0.12.8-13.1
